Loosen brake hose fitting with 10mm flare wrench
http://img.photobucket.com/albums/v2...l/DSCN2302.jpg

Remove retaining clip with needle nose pliers. After removing retaining clip finish disconnecting the hard line from the oem rubber line. If you are using Stoptech lines they supply you with plugs to put over the hard line to limit/prevent additions dripping out of your brake fluid. This is important since if you do not plug the line eventually your master cylinder will drain out completely...not good.
http://img.photobucket.com/albums/v2...l/DSCN2304.jpg

Remove the 12mm(i think) retaining clips/bolts holding the brake line to the suspension.
http://img.photobucket.com/albums/v2...l/DSCN2305.jpg

Use an ice pic to carefully tap back the retaining pins after pulling out the cotar pins
http://img.photobucket.com/albums/v2...l/DSCN2307.jpg

http://img.photobucket.com/albums/v2...l/DSCN2862.jpg

Use something to press back the pads. Make sure end of brake line is in a pan so when the brake fluid drains out...
http://img.photobucket.com/albums/v2...l/DSCN2875.jpg

Use a breaker bar to remove the 22mm bolts that hold the caliper in place...I am currently not holding a breaker bar.
http://img.photobucket.com/albums/v2...l/DSCN2308.jpg

Remove brake line from caliper and stick them in a box,pan...somewhere. Also go clean and inspect your calipers.
http://img.photobucket.com/albums/v2...l/DSCN2311.jpg

Should have said this sooner, like as soon as the wheel is removed spray PB Blaster around studs and center of old rotor. Now take a rubber mallet and bang around the edge of the rotor and slide the loose rotor off the the studs. Empty hub.
http://img.photobucket.com/albums/v2...l/DSCN2310.jpg

Project Mu Rotor. The slits do not determine the rotation of the rotor. The interior vains do, so read your manual or the marking on the rotor. I know for instance that Stoptechs mounted like this would be backwards which is not good for cooling.
http://img.photobucket.com/albums/v2...orRotation.jpg
http://img.photobucket.com/albums/v2...l/DSCN2312.jpg

Install caliper...though don't torque the bolts. Though I don't have a picture, you will want to remove the top retaining bolt and rotate caliper into a vertical direction when you bleed the front brakes. It made a big difference...and tap the caliper with a rubber mallet to dislodge air bubbles too.
http://img.photobucket.com/albums/v2...l/DSCN2313.jpg

Install SS brake lines using 9-12 ft/lbs of torque for banjo nut...or what ever your supplier/parts requires.
http://img.photobucket.com/albums/v2...l/DSCN2315.jpg

Attach clip to upright and route the lines back and around suspension and reconnect with body hard line with flare wrench. Reinstall retaining clip.
http://img.photobucket.com/albums/v2...l/DSCN2314.jpg

Install pads...using anti squeel compound. I used CRC Disc Brake Quiet I bought a local auto parts stors. These are the oem shims I am re-using. These are old pictures from a previous pictorial I made.
http://img.photobucket.com/albums/v2...l/DSCN2863.jpg

http://img.photobucket.com/albums/v2...l/DSCN2870.jpg

http://img.photobucket.com/albums/v2...l/DSCN2871.jpg

http://img.photobucket.com/albums/v2...l/DSCN2873.jpg

http://img.photobucket.com/albums/v2...l/DSCN2877.jpg

hooo...ahhh
http://img.photobucket.com/albums/v2...l/DSCN2322.jpg

http://img.photobucket.com/albums/v2...l/DSCN2328.jpg

Move to the rears. You will need to bang on the back rotors more than the fronts to knock them loose. Of course, they will never come loose if your parking brake is applied/on/in use...whatever. Make sure that you remove the rubber emergency brake adjuster hole plug from old rear rotor and install on new rear rotor. I did not take a picture of this.

http://img.photobucket.com/albums/v2...l/DSCN2317.jpg

http://img.photobucket.com/albums/v2...l/DSCN2318.jpg

http://img.photobucket.com/albums/v2...l/DSCN2319.jpg

http://img.photobucket.com/albums/v2...l/DSCN2321.jpg

http://img.photobucket.com/albums/v2...l/DSCN2320.jpg

http://img.photobucket.com/albums/v2...l/DSCN2880.jpg

Ok. There are a lot less pictures for the rear...but hopefully you are getting the idea. The mounting bolts for the rear calipers are torqued to about 60ft/lbs and the fronts will be torqued to about 100ft/lbs when you do torque them. You and a friend will be bleeding the rears first, then the fronts with top rotor mounting bolt out so you can hold the caliper nearly vertical while doing the initial bleeding. Watch the level in the resevoir OFTEN! Also, G35's and 350z's with VDC will need to have the negative battery terminal disconnected. Make sure your windows are down before doing this since they drop raise a half inch as you open and close the door. After you think you are satisfied torque down the front caliper mounting bolts. Put on the wheels and drive around gingerly and then throw in a few hard stops. I then returned to the garage with the car and bled the brakes again...and then again just being anal about it. You are also trying to flush out as much of the old brake fluid from the system as you can. We pumped 2 and half bottles of Motul RBF600 dot 4 fluids through the system during the multiple bleeds.

The physical installation took about six hours between reading instructions and cleaning the parts to my satisfaction. I spent a lot of time cleaning the caliper...probably too much. I bled the brakes over and over and over again to make sure we had all the air out and to flush the old fluid out...and we had time and where having fun. So in the end after cleaning up the tools and the garage we will say all day...eight hours. Some people have said they spent an hour on each rear rotor just trying to break it free! Take this with a grain of salt..or not since I live in Florida and we never need to salt the roads due to snow..but with the PB Blaster 3-5 really hard hits with a rubber mallet broke each of the rear rotors loose. Maybe up north they corrode on even more but the PB Blaster is some great stuff.

How do you get the rear rotors off? I'm putting new pads on my rear brakes and can't seem to get the rotors off. I have the caliper unbolted and the parking brake is not on. I thought they would just pull right off. Is there something else I need to disconnect?

dothemath 01-12-2008 09:54 AM

Get some PB Blaster and spray it around the center of the hub and studs and let it sit. Then BANG on the edges of the rotor and go around the rotor as you hit it HARD with a heavy rubber malet. I angled my hit towards the center of the rotor too making the impact at the edge. My friend was trying to do the passenger side rear as I was doing something and didn't get the rotor loose, then I hit a few times and got it.? There is nothing holding the rotor in place once the caliper and pads are removed. There are special tools but... I have learned since that if you use copper anti-seize when you reinstall the rotor, removal will not a problem next time.
